Constanza.– The Association for the Development of Constanza officially presents the fifth edition of what will be the Constanza Harvest Festival 2026. The main agro-tourism, cultural, and commercial event of the country’s mountainous region, to be held from July 16 to 19 at the facilities of the 14 de Junio Domestic Airport.
This edition of the Festival will be dedicated to the Agricultural Producer, valuing the men and women who, with effort, sacrifice, and love for the land, sustain the food security of the Dominican Republic, thus constituting the economic engine that drives the development of the locality.
Under the slogan “The heart that cultivates our future,” this year’s theme will seek to pay tribute to those who make it possible for the fruits of the land to reach the tables of millions of Dominicans every day. After dedicating its recent editions to agrotourism and sustainability, the Festival now places the human face behind agricultural production at the center of the conversation: the producer.

Among the main novelties of the program, it was presented at an important launch event, a combination of entertainment, training, business, culture, and family experiences for visitors of all ages.
The artistic lineup will be headlined by renowned exponents of Dominican music, including El Blachy, Jovanny Polanco, Luis Miguel del Amargue, and Chiquito Team Band, along with prominent local artists who will highlight the talent and cultural identity of Constanza.
The program will also include activities that are already traditional and highly anticipated by the public, led by the iconic Harvest 5K, one of the most popular experiences of the Festival. The agenda will also feature chess and domino tournaments, the new Volleyball Competition, and the traditional Harvest Family Rally, which promotes integration and the discovery of the agricultural, cultural, and tourist attractions of Constanza.

As part of the commitment to knowledge and innovation, a series of specialized conferences and meetings will be held on agricultural development, innovation, sustainability, and field modernization, with the participation of national experts and representatives of institutions linked to the productive sector.
Gastronomy will once again be one of the great stages to tell the story of our agriculture. This year, the “Everything Tastes Better with Carrots” campaign pays tribute to one of Constanza’s most representative crops, making the carrot the Festival’s flagship agricultural product. As part of this initiative, 13 local restaurants will present 26 gastronomic creations that highlight the richness, versatility, and freshness of this product, demonstrating how the work of our farmers is transformed into memorable experiences for residents and visitors.
One of the main attractions of the Festival will be its large exhibition area, where more than 100 exhibitors from all sectors that make up the productive and economic life of Constanza will participate. Agricultural, agro-industrial, financial, commercial, technological, tourism, gastronomic, and service companies will share the same space, turning the Festival into a true showcase of opportunities for the exchange of knowledge, the promotion of products, and the generation of new business.
More than just a fair, the Festival has established itself as a meeting point for producers, entrepreneurs, business owners, investors, public institutions, and consumers, creating an environment conducive to establishing strategic alliances and strengthening the region’s economic fabric.
